Topic #124: Make a prediction about life in 2021. Look back at life in 2001 and what you remember thinking 2011 would be like. Compare it to what actually happened. Use that to help you think about predicting something about 2021.

Back in 2001, I was a third grader in elementary school and I don’t think I even thought about what life would be like at all. Of course, I thought about what I would be like, and I was curious if I would get accepted into a good university and get good grades, but I didn’t really think about how my environment would influence me.

I think that in 2021, the exponential rise in developing technology will have reached such a high point that most people will be employed as people either maintaining machinery or attempting to create better machinery. There will most likely be such a lack of available job openings that the unemployment rate will soar. In an attempt to become more competent, people will probably stay in school longer and put more effort into expanding their knowledge, but they will not have enough opportunities to put their learned knowledge to use.
